Refimprove date June 2007 Europe for Citizens formerly Citizens for Europe is a European Union programme designed to help bridge the gap between citizens and the European Union. Ending in 2006, the European Commission on 6 April 2005 adopted a proposal for a new programme to run from 2007 to 2013. The programme will provide the Union with instruments to promote active European citizenship, put citizens in the centre and offers them the opportunity to fully assume their responsibility as European citizens. The Commission has determined that citizens should also be aware of their duties as citizen and become actively involved in the process of European integration , developing a sense of belonging and a European identity. The global aim of the proposed programme is to contribute to Giving citizens the opportunity to interact and participate in constructing an ever closer Europe, united in and enriched through its cultural diversity Forging a European identity, based on recognised common values, history and culture Enhancing mutual understanding between European citizens respecting and celebrating cultural diversity, while contributing to intercultural dialogue. The proposal affirms that Union citizenship should be the fundamental status of nationals of the Member States. The budget for the new program is 235 million. Citizens in Rage lang de B rger in Wut BIW is a Germany German Right wing populism right wing populist voter s association represented in the state parliament of Bremen . It is led by Jan Timke. It was founded in March 2004 as a successor to the Bremen section of the Law and Order Offensive Party Ronald Schill Schill party . Its focus has been on crime fighting and immigration policy. The association participated in the Bremen parliamentary election, 2007 . Bremen electoral law knows a threshold that a party must surmount by winning 5 of the popular vote, either in the city of Bremen, or in Bremerhaven . Citizens in Rage contested the smaller constituency of Bremerhaven. According to the official results, the association won 2,216 votes or 4.998 only one vote short of the threshold. Thereupon, Citizens in Rage requested a scrutiny. The competent court detected relevant mistakes in the elections in the constituency of Bremerhaven, and imposed an election rerun in one voting precinct. In the rerun on 6 July 2008, Citizens in Rage won 27.6 of the popular vote in the concerned precinct, which revised the Bremerhaven result of the movement up to 5.29 enough for one seat in the state parliament. In the Bremen state election, 2011 Citizens in Rage could report significant gains they won 3.7 of the popular vote statewide in contrast to 0.8 in 2007, and could defend their seat in the state legislative. Citizens Insurance , or Citizens , is the popular name for government established, not for profit insurers in Florida and Louisiana . In Florida, the insurer is Citizens Property Insurance Corporation . In Louisiana, the insurer is the Louisiana Citizens Property Insurance Corporation . Both were established in their respective states as insurers of last resort. Washington Street br Wilkes Barre, Pennsylvania Wilkes Barre , Pennsylvania PA 18711 br United States ISSN 1070 8626 website http citizensvoice.com citizensvoice.com The Citizens Voice is a compact newspaper published daily in Wilkes Barre, Pennsylvania . Its 2005 circulation was 32,862, mostly Luzerne County, Pennsylvania Luzerne County residents. The newspaper was founded in 1978 by striking employees of the Wilkes Barre Publishing Company, which published the Times Leader . Established on October 9 of that year, the Citizens Voice was initially a strike newspaper published by the local Newspaper Guild , but quickly grew to become a direct competitor to the Times Leader . After 11 years, the Newspaper Guild turned control of the Citizens Voice over to the original striking employees. The Citizens Voice, Inc. , was formed to manage the newspaper. The Citizens Voice added a Sunday edition in 1993 . In 2000, the newspaper was sold to Scranton, Pennsylvania Scranton based Times Shamrock Communications . That year, the company formed the Northeast Pennsylvania News Alliance, a news sharing agreement between Times Shamrock s newspapers and several local radio and TV stations. Several of the original strikers from 1978 still work for the newspaper. primarysources date September 2010 Cardboard Citizens is the UK s only homeless people s professional theatre company and the leading practitioner of Forum Theatre Augusto Boal Forum Theatre in the UK. They work with people who have experience of, or who are at risk of, becoming homeless . Cardboard Citizens was founded in 1991 by Adrian Jackson Cardboard Citizens Adrian Jackson , as a London Bubble project. For the first four years it toured Forum Theatre by homeless people to other homeless people throughout the UK, performing in hostels, day centres, arches, the street and conference centres. After Cardboard Citizens became an independent entity in 1995, the company broadened out into schools touring, as well as regular workshops , theatre visits, and large scale site specific collaborations. It is now a recognised contributor to the London theatre scene, providing opportunities for cultural explorations to homeless people all without compromising its integrity and its allegiance to the oppression oppressed . Citizens Union is one of the United States first good government groups. Founded in 1897 as a political party , the group was reconstituted in 1908 as a non partisan member organization with the broad mission of serving as a wikt watchdog watchdog for the public interest and an advocate for the common good . ref http query.nytimes.com gst abstract.html?res 9B01EEDA163DE433A25751C1A9679D94669ED7CF CITIZENS UNION S PLANS The Executive Committee Takes Preliminary Ste... Article Preview The New York Times Bot generated title ref ref http www.citizensunion.org history.shtml Citizens Union Bot generated title ref Citizens Union was founded by New York City citizens concerned about the growing influence of the History of the United States Democratic Party Democratic Party political machine Tammany Hall . The organization helped to elect New York s first reform Mayor, Seth Low ref http query.nytimes.com gst abstract.html?res 9C0DE1DF173BE733A25754C0A9669D946097D6CF CITIZENS UNION CAMPAIGN BOOKS They Contain an Arraignment of Tammany... Article Preview The New York Times Bot generated title ref , in 1901. Today, Citizens Union continues to act as a government watchdog organization, with campaigns that focus on voting rights and poll workers, campaign finance reform and government accountability. Citizens Union Foundation, a nonprofit organization affiliated with Citizens Union, publishes Gotham Gazette . The Citizens League is a nonpartisan think tank based in the Minneapolis St. Paul metropolitan area of Minnesota . It was established in 1952 as a good government advocacy and policy group. The first Citizens League board of directors was elected on February 14, 1952 the League s first president was Stuart Leck . Dues were 5. In the past 53 years, the Citizens League has had only six executive directors. They were Ray Black 1952 1958 , Verne Johnson 1958 1967 , Ted Kolderie 1967 1980 , Curt Johnson 1980 1991 , Lyle Wray 1992 2003 and Sean Kershaw 2003 present . A Citizens Jury is a mechanism of participatory action research PAR that draws on the symbolism, and some of the practices, of a legal trial by jury . It generally includes three main elements The jury is made up of people who are usually selected at random from a local or national population, with the selection process open to outside scrutiny. The jurors cross question expert witnesses &mdash specialists they have called to provide different perspectives on the topic &mdash and collectively produce ... interest in the outcome. They take no direct part in facilitating the citizens jury. Members of this group subsequently decide whether to respond to, or act on, elements of this report.
